This camera follows the midpoint between the opponents and each frame creates their projection onto the plane depending on their current position. In addition to the main camera, to which the main frame is rendered, an additional orthographic projector camera is installed on the stage, designed to draw shadows from the characters on a separate surface called ShadowReciever. The first step in rendering in Shadow Fight 3 is to draw dynamic character shadows and Glow effects for luminous elements on players' armor and weapons.īoth of these processes have their own characteristics and they should be considered in more detail. Our goal was to minimize this indicator to 100 calls per frame of the game on average. Each Draw Call requires CPU resources, so an important optimization step is to reduce the number of calls. When rendering a game frame for each static group of objects united by one material, Unity launches Draw Calls and overlays them. I propose to consider this concept in more detail. One of the most important indicators for us was the number of Draw Calls during the rendering of one such frame in the game.
![shadow fight 3 armor shadow fight 3 armor](https://www.atonibai.com/wp-content/uploads/2020/11/Arrow.jpg)
There are many factors that directly affect the performance of the game and the number of frames that it can play per second. In this article, we suggest you look “under the hood” of the game and find out how we managed to achieve this quality.
![shadow fight 3 armor shadow fight 3 armor](https://www.atonibai.com/wp-content/uploads/2020/11/Scourge-Liquidator.jpg)
To reach such a wide audience, the development team has performed great game optimization, and as a result, the project works at 60 FPS on many modern devices with average performance.Ĭritics and players often note the visual component of Shadow Fight 3.
#Shadow fight 3 armor android
The project was released on iOS / Android in November 2017, and since then the total number of game installations has exceeded 80 million.
![shadow fight 3 armor shadow fight 3 armor](https://tipsmake.com/data2/images/how-to-win-every-match-game-shadow-fight-3-picture-4-ov9KGYzef.jpg)
Is a fighting / RPG game based on Unit圓d engine. Roman Tersky talked about how the frame is drawn and the materials for the characters are arranged in the mobile game Shadow Fight 3, and also revealed some tricks in setting up the environment.